Financial Literacy: A Cornerstone of Entrepreneurial Success
At the core of every successful business lies strong financial management. Entrepreneurs must understand essential financial concepts—from interpreting balance sheets and managing budgets to accurate forecasting. Financial literacy is more than bookkeeping; it empowers leaders to make informed decisions that drive sustainable growth and profitability. Mastering financial skills establishes the foundation needed to scale and secure your business’s future in today’s competitive market.

Effective Communication: The Key to Building Relationships
The power of effective communication extends far beyond simply sharing information. For entrepreneurs, it involves active listening, persuasive dialogue, and cultivating trust with employees, partners, and customers alike. Developing strong communication skills enhances company culture, fortifies business relationships, and boosts customer loyalty. This vital skill underpins all areas of your business—from team collaboration to marketing and sales efforts.

Leadership: More Than Just Being in Charge
Entrepreneurial leadership transcends managing day-to-day tasks; it’s about inspiring and empowering your team to achieve shared goals. Successful leaders cultivate innovation, foster accountability, and encourage continuous learning. They demonstrate resilience and empathy, make informed tough decisions, and consistently maintain high team morale—creating a culture that attracts and retains top talent.
Continuous Learning and Adaptability: Staying Ahead in Business
The business world is rapidly changing, and entrepreneurs must evolve alongside it. Embracing lifelong learning and demonstrating adaptability enables you to capitalize on emerging trends, integrate innovative technologies, and refine your approach based on lessons from successes and setbacks. Staying agile is crucial for maintaining a competitive edge and long-term sustainability.
